Species of Garra and Discogobio (Teleostei: Cyprinidae) in Yuanjiang (Upper Red River) Drainage of Yunnan Province, China with Description of a New Species
Wei Zhou, Xiao-Fu Pan, and Maurice Kottelat (2005) The species of Garra Hamilton and Discogobio Lin from the Yuanjiang (Red River) drainage in Yunnan Province, China are reviewed. Six species are recorded. Placocheilus Wu is a synonym of Garra. Garra alticorpora Chu and Cui is a synonym of G. imberba Garman (the G. pingi Tchang of earlier authors). Garra micropulvinus, a new species, is unique among Garra in having a median notch in the posterior margin of the oral sucking disc and 2-7 small fleshy buds between the skin fold and the side of the median pad.
